About This Opportunity

The Matthew Carter Scholarship is presented by the Gamma Xi Boulé Foundation, Inc. directly to high school seniors for academic or technical/trade school expenses. This scholarship was created to honor Matthew Carter, who was a charter member of Gamma Xi Boulé, as well as a national officer of Sigma Pi Phi. The scholarship awards $4,000 per year for four years, totaling $16,000 per recipient. An award is issued upon proof of enrollment in a four-year accredited college/university or a technical/trade school leading towards a Certification. Eligibility is based on successful graduation from high school. The scholarship is specifically designed to support students from Sarasota and Manatee counties in Florida who demonstrate academic excellence, leadership, and commitment to pursuing degrees in business, finance, biological and life sciences, physics, chemistry, social science, mathematics, engineering, and other academic disciplines. Finalists are contacted and interviewed by the Scholarship Committee.
